## Artifact Signing — SDK Parity Notes (Weekly Sync)

Kestrel SDK for Android reached parity with the Swift client this sprint: offline queueing, batched telemetry, and retry semantics now match. Both SDKs ship as signed artifacts from the same pipeline. Remaining gap: background sync throttling, targeted next sprint. Verify both release bundles before tagging. Both artifacts validate against the shared signing key below.

signing key of kawig-fafog = bky19_6Fypv1qws7J8qJtaYjX

**Ticket: Clock skew causing config drift reports on Gablewright agents**

Plugin authors are reporting false drift alerts from the Gablewright build fleet. Root cause appears to be clock skew between agents in the Marrowfield pool: timestamps on config snapshots differ by up to 40 seconds, so the drift detector flags identical configs as divergent. Plugins that compare snapshot ages should tolerate skew until the fix lands. The detector's current time-sync settings are as follows.

config for yahof-tajop:
zorath:
  pin: 7493
  metrics_host: metrics.zorath.tolvaqsys.internal
  tenant: praiel
  seal: seal_fd9cd4f1

## Runbook: Invoice Renderer

The Ferngate PDF invoice renderer runs in an isolated worker with no outbound network access except the billing store. Fonts are vendored and checksummed at deploy time; any mismatch halts rendering and pages on-call. For a security review, confirm that template inputs are escaped by the Lintrell sanitizer before layout. The worker reads invoice rows directly, authenticating with the connection string recorded below.

replica DSN, yagug-tawif: postgresql://holath_svc:Qr@db-615b.norvacloud.local:5432/sorion